ENERGY Minister Peter Kapala has invited Oil Marketing Companies to use the TAZAMA pipeline to transport their low Sulphur diesel following the completion of the conversion process. And TAZAMA Managing Director Davison Thawethe says the converted TAZAMA pipeline will deliver approximately 800,000 metric tons of diesel per annum. Speaking yesterday, Kapala said his Ministry was already working with TAZAMA pipeline limited on the modalities to ensure transparency and fairness in the allocation of pipeline capacity. “With this completion of the conversion of the pipeline, allow me to take this opportunity to announce that Oil Marketing Companies are invited to use the pipeline to bring their low Sulphur diesel.
